arteriovenous

adjective

ar·​te·​rio·​ve·​nous är-ˌtir-ē-ō-ˈvē-nəs How to pronounce arteriovenous (audio)
: of, relating to, or connecting the arteries and veins
an arteriovenous fistula

Word History

Etymology

arterio- + venous

First Known Use

1740, in the meaning defined above

Time Traveler
The first known use of arteriovenous was in 1740
